Hi,
I think you are wrong about the version numbers!
You've AIX 4.3.3 and TSM 3.7.2 and you've upgraded your AIX or TSM?
If AIX, check "df -k" in command line and you can see which filesystem
is full "100%", if you find the filesystem, then you should increase
it!
